Avoid These 5 Common Mistakes When Setting Appointments

Setting appointments is one of the most important tasks in any industry. Whether you are a salesperson, a doctor, or a client services representative, effective appointment scheduling is critical to the success of your business. However, simply scheduling an appointment is not enough. To make the appointment productive, you need to ensure that it is well planned, well communicated and that it meets the needs of the parties involved. To help you with this, here are some of the common mistakes people make when setting appointments and how to avoid them:

Mistake #1: Not Doing Enough Research

One of the biggest mistakes people make when scheduling appointments is not doing enough research before setting the date and time. A poorly scheduled appointment can result in missed opportunities, wasted time and lost revenue. Before setting an appointment, it’s essential to understand your schedules and the schedules of the other parties. It’s also important to research the needs and preferences of the other parties involved. For instance, is their work schedule flexible? Are they available during business hours? Would they prefer a video call or a face-to-face meeting?

Solution: Always take the time to research the availability and preferences of the other party and schedule the appointment accordingly. Use a scheduling tool that can help you to find the best time that works for everyone’s schedule.

Mistake #2: Being Vague About the Details

Another mistake people make when scheduling appointments is not providing enough details about the appointment. If the other party doesn’t know what to expect from the appointment, they are more likely to cancel or not show up. Being vague about the appointment can also lead to confusion and limit the effectiveness of the meeting.

Solution: When scheduling an appointment, be sure to provide the other party with all the details they need. This includes date, time, location, format of the meeting, agenda of the meeting, and any materials they may need to bring.

Mistake #3: Not Confirming the Appointment

One of the most common mistakes people make when scheduling appointments is not confirming the appointment. It’s important to remember that people have busy schedules and things can change at the last minute. Failure to confirm can result in last-minute cancellations or no-shows.

Solution: Always confirm appointments at least 24 hours before the scheduled time. This can be done via email, phone or text message. It’s also a good practice to set up reminders to ensure the other party gets the message. For example, you can schedule an email to be sent 24 hours before the meeting date immediately when scheduling the meeting – Emailing apps such as Outlook offer this functionality

Mistake #4: Overloading the Schedule

Another common mistake people make when scheduling appointments is overloading the schedule. When you book too many appointments in a day, you will not have enough time to prepare, attend to unplanned events, and follow up on previous appointments.

Solution: Avoid overcrowding your schedule. Make sure you have enough time to prepare before each appointment, attend to unplanned events, and follow up with previous appointments. Also, set priorities on important appointments and try to book them during your peak hours.

Mistake #5: Not Following up After the Appointment

Finally, not following up after appointments is another mistake many people make. Following up is essential because it helps to build a relationship, ensures clarity, and helps to keep clients aligned with their goals.

Solution: Always follow up after an appointment, even if it was not productive. Send a thank-you note or an email, and review any action points or agreements made during the meeting.
